在CentOS上制定HBase备份策略,可以采用以下几种方法:
systemctl stop hbase-master
systemctl stop hbase-regionserver
mkdir -p /backup/hbase
chown hbase:hbase /backup/hbase
hbase backup create 'my_backup' /backup/hbase
systemctl start hbase-master
systemctl start hbase-regionserver
hbase snapshot create 'my_table', 'my_snapshot'
hbase list_snapshots
hbase snapshot restore 'my_snapshot', 'my_table'
hdfs dfs -put /hbase/data /path/to/hdfs/backup/hbase_data
hdfs dfs -get /path/to/hdfs/backup/hbase_data /hbase/data
0 2 * * * /usr/hbase/bin/hbase backup create 'daily_backup'
通过上述方法,您可以在CentOS上为HBase集群实现数据备份,确保数据的完整性和可用性。请定期检查备份状态,并根据实际需求调整备份策略,以确保数据安全。